The engine is the heart of any vehicle, and its components directly affect performance and efficiency. High-quality parts such as fuel injectors, air filters, and spark plugs can enhance combustion efficiency, which translates to better fuel economy. Regular maintenance and timely replacement of these components are vital for maintaining engine efficiency.
The transmission and drivetrain are responsible for transferring power from the engine to the wheels. Quality transmission components, including gears and fluid, ensure smooth operation and optimal power transfer. Poor-quality or worn components can lead to slippage, increased wear, and reduced efficiency. Regular inspections and maintenance are crucial for these systems.
The exhaust system plays a vital role in vehicle efficiency by directing exhaust gases away from the engine and improving airflow. High-quality exhaust parts, such as catalytic converters and mufflers, reduce back pressure and enhance engine performance. Ensuring that your exhaust system is in good condition can lead to better fuel efficiency and lower emissions.
Tire quality and proper inflation significantly impact vehicle efficiency. Under-inflated or worn tires can lead to increased rolling resistance, resulting in higher fuel consumption. Regularly checking tire pressure and replacing worn tires can enhance efficiency. Additionally, quality suspension components ensure proper alignment and handling, contributing to better fuel economy.
Reducing the overall weight of a vehicle can also improve efficiency. Lightweight materials for automotive parts, such as aluminum and composites, help decrease the weight of the vehicle without compromising safety and performance. Manufacturers increasingly focus on developing lighter components to optimize efficiency.
